Overview

Spoken word is a dynamic performance art form that prioritizes the spoken delivery of poetry, often featuring rhythmic and rhyming verse. It emerged from oral traditions, gaining significant traction in the late 20th century through slam poetry movements. Unlike traditional poetry, spoken word is inherently performative, with emphasis placed on cadence, intonation, and audience engagement. Key figures like Saul Williams and Sarah Kay have propelled the genre into wider cultural consciousness, influencing music, theater, and activism. Its raw emotional power and direct address make it a potent tool for storytelling and social commentary.
